Listing Smarter in Tule Springs, Nevada for June 2026

Tule Springs, NV

Should you launch a listing at the top of the range? I would not push without a strong reason, because closed homes are still landing close to asking and the latest median sold price remains $577,500. When buyers are comparing several choices at once, your opening number carries real weight.

The current median estimated value is $599,500, the median active list price is $749,500, and the market sits at 3 months of inventory. That combination tells me sellers still have a workable position, but not a wide cushion for error.

When homes are closing at 98.9% of list and the median days is 34, the strongest listings are the ones that feel ready from day one. That means the pricing, photos, and presentation all need to support the same message. Keep it tight.

Review your price against the last closed results, not just against the highest active listing. Make sure the home shows well before it goes live, and pay attention to the first stretch of exposure because that is where the market gives the clearest signal.
